Steve Schlafman coaches founders and executives navigating burnout and career transitions through individual coaching, retreats, and his program Downshift. Before coaching, he spent nearly two decades as an operator and venture capitalist, serving as a Partner at Primary Venture Partners and Principal at RRE Ventures.
